Jacqueline Anne Fuerst

March 14, 1934 - August 08, 2017

Jacqueline was born March 14, 1934 in Lima, Ohio, and passed away August 8, 2017 in Otis Orchards, WA; she was 83 years old. - After graduating from Elida High School in 1952 Anne married Richard H. Fuerst. They met at the Lima Roller Rink where they often competed in different skating events. The couple married in October 1952 in Lima, Ohio and had six children. Anne as she was called by friends and family, kept herself busy raising the couples children and resided in Lima until the family moved to Alaska when Richard went to work for BP Alaska. Anne was a very accomplished seamstress, making many of her childrens clothing as well as a skilled crafter. - Anne and Richard moved to Needles, CA in 1985 after Richard retired from BP Alaska. They lived in Needles until April of 2015, when they moved to Otis Orchards, WA. - Anne is survived by five children, Denise K. Hefner of Kingman, AZ, Steven A. Fuerst of Wapakoneta, OH, Diana L. Kadel (Daniel) of Otis Orchards, WA, Debora F. McLean (Sam) of Yelm, WA, Jacqueline J. Fuerst of Kingman, AZ; 13 grandchildren and 10 great grandchildren. - Anne was preceded in death by her husband Richard, parents, Willis F. and Dolores J. Stevenson, and daughter, Penny A. Lawson. - Memorial contributions can be made to the Cure Alzheimers Fund at www.curealz.org. No public services are planned.
